First Metal Gear Solid Touch trailer revealed

PALGN News | MGS4 x Shooting + ???? = Profit?
Gametrailers.com have posted the debut trailer for Snake's latest outing, Metal Gear Solid Touch for the iPhone and iPod Touch. The trailer seems to indicate that the game is a port of Metal Gear Solid 4, rather than an expansion, covering many of the same events and locations of the PlayStation 3 game.

The trailer shows Snake engaging in combat with Gekko, FROGS, those multiple-armed probe things, Metal Gear RAY, Raging Raven, Laughing Octopus and Crying Wolf. The manner of gameplay seems to be similar to a standard arcade shooter, with Snake taking position at the bottom of the screen and the player shooting at enemies from a static perspective. There also seemed to be some other types of gameplay, such as a hand-to-hand fight with Liquid Ocelot. The graphics seem to be fairly impressive for the iPhone as well, although the not-so-smooth frame-rate may suggest that sprites may be in use instead of 3D models.
